April Weather in Georgetown,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In April, the average temperature in Georgetown, United States hovers around 10°C (51°F). Visitors can expect a chilly minimum of -7°C (20°F) and a pleasant maximum reaching 29°C (85°F). Be prepared for some rainy days, as 96 mm (3.8 in) of precipitation can fall over approximately 13 days, contributing to an average humidity level of 87%.

How April Weather in Georgetown Compares to Other Months

Weather in Georgetown var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ares April’s weather to other months in Georgetown,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Georgetown, showing how April’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-2°C (29°F)75 mm (3.0 inches)85%moderate
February Weather-1°C (31°F)79 mm (3.1 inches)85%moderate
March Weather5°C (42°F)102 mm (4.0 inches)86%high
April Weather10°C (51°F)96 mm (3.8 inches)87%very high
May Weather17°C (64°F)158 mm (6.2 inches)81%very high
June Weather23°C (73°F)103 mm (4.1 inches)82%very high
July Weather25°C (77°F)101 mm (4.0 inches)81%very high
August Weather23°C (74°F)105 mm (4.1 inches)79%very high
September Weather21°C (69°F)63 mm (2.5 inches)78%very high
October Weather14°C (57°F)107 mm (4.2 inches)81%high
November Weather5°C (41°F)76 mm (3.0 inches)89%moderate
December Weather2°C (35°F)64 mm (2.5 inches)86%low
